My dog just swallowed a Nyquil pill package, should I be freaking out?

I was organizing the medicine drawer this afternoon when I turned my back for just a second and my dog snatched and swallowed an entire Nyquil pill package. I'm really worried about what this could do to him. Should I be freaking out, or is there something specific I need to do right away?

Your dog swallowing an entire Nyquil pill package is indeed concerning due to the potential toxicity. Rapid action can help prevent serious complications.

  • Contact your veterinarian or an emergency animal hospital immediately.
  • Do not attempt to induce vomiting unless directed by a vet.
  • Monitor your dog for any signs of distress or unusual behavior.

Nyquil contains ingredients like acetaminophen, which can be toxic to dogs and may lead to symptoms such as vomiting, lethargy, and in serious cases, liver failure. Quick professional intervention is crucial. Please ensure that all medications are kept well out of reach of pets to prevent accidental ingestion.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What are the symptoms of Nyquil toxicity in dogs?

    Symptoms can include vomiting, drooling, lethargy, difficulty breathing, and an elevated heart rate. Severe cases may lead to liver damage.

  • Can I induce vomiting at home?

    It's important not to induce vomiting unless specifically instructed by a veterinarian, as it may cause more harm.

  • How can I prevent this from happening in the future?

    Ensure all medications are stored in secure cabinets out of your pet's reach. Regularly check for potential hazards around your home, especially in places pets can easily access.
